Jonah 4:3–4
Jonah 4:3–4 — The New International Version (NIV)
3 Now, Lord, take away my life, for it is better for me to die than to live.”
4 But the Lord replied, “Is it right for you to be angry?”
Jonah 4:3–4 — King James Version (KJV 1900)
3 Therefore now, O Lord, take, I beseech thee, my life from me; for it is better for me to die than to live. 4 Then said the Lord, Doest thou well to be angry?
